Fusionner plusieurs fichiers csv en un

Valentin19 Messages postés 7 Date d'inscription   Statut Membre Dernière intervention   -  
 marion -
Bonjour,

je sais qu'il existe déjà plusieurs sujets qui abordent le même thème mais je n'ai pas réussi à les faire fonctionner.
Je voudrais rassembler plusieurs fichiers .csv en un seul. Je récupère mes fichiers avec des noms comme : scan_export_1
scan_export_2
scan_export_3
etc...

Chaque scan se compose d'une entête de plusieurs lignes puis d'une colonne de valeurs (sur des milliers de lignes. Je voudrais récupérer les valeurs de tous les csv, idéalement toutes à la suite dans la même colonne, mais je me satisferai d'une fusion quelconque !

J'espère sincèrement que vous pourriez m'aider,

Merci d'avance et bonne journée !
A voir également:

4 réponses

f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

Fusion simple (avec entete):

mettre les fichiers dans un repertoire
ouvrir une invite de commande
se placer sur le repertoire
passer la commande: copy *.csv monfichier.csv
1
Valentin19 Messages postés 7 Date d'inscription   Statut Membre Dernière intervention   1
 
Super ça fonctionne ! Merci beaucoup !
Si d'autres personne lisent ce forum, pour se placer dans le répertoire où se trouve nos fichiers directement et ouvrir un invite de commande, on peut faire clique droit sur le répertoire en maintenant "shift" appuyé puis choisir "ouvrir un invite de commande depuis ce répertoire". On a plus qu'à utiliser la solution de f894009 !

Merci encore !
0
marion
 
merci beaucoup pour le commentaire qui m'a sauvé
0
DelNC Messages postés 2234 Date d'inscription   Statut Membre Dernière intervention   2 004
 
Bonjour

je ne suis pas certaine que çà marche mais teste quand même.

Dans mon exemple je mets en premier le contenu du ficher toto.csv
et je mets en -dessous le contenu de titi.csv.

Voilà le code
copy toto.csv +titi.csv resultat.csv


NB si tu veux que ça marche, il faut mettre ceci dans un document en .bat
Pour lancer l'exécution, il faut double cliquer sur le document .bat
1
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
bonjour,

votre ligne de commande marche seulement pour les deux fichiers que vous nommez mais lui, il en a etkake voir meme plus
0
Valentin19 Messages postés 7 Date d'inscription   Statut Membre Dernière intervention   1
 
Merci à tous pour votre aide ! Super communauté !
1
contrariness Messages postés 21225 Date d'inscription   Statut Membre Dernière intervention   6 182
 
Les fichiers CSV etant des fichiers texte, vous pouvez les concatener.
https://forums.commentcamarche.net/forum/affich-1299086-concatener-des-fichiers-txt
Par contre je ne sais pas comment ca se passe si les champs ne sont pas identiques dans tout les fichiers.
0